Subject: On-call handover — config hot-reload quirks

Hey Tomas, handing over the pager. Quick heads-up for anyone new: the Larchpoint gateway hot-reloads its config every 30 seconds, but it silently skips files with YAML errors — so a "deployed" change may never take effect. Always check the reload counter on the Owlbrook dashboard after pushing. If the counter stalls, restart the sidecar, not the main process. One restart fixed it twice this week. Questions about the reload watcher go to the gateway team's inbox.

alerts address for tahaf-hawep: frawyn@tolvaqlabs.corp

## Retention Sweeper — Limits and Quotas

The Pellwick retention sweeper runs nightly and deletes records past their configured retention window. It processes tenants in fixed-size batches and backs off when the primary database reports elevated latency. Sweeps that exceed the per-tenant time budget are resumed the following night rather than extended. Support cannot raise these limits per ticket; escalate to the data platform rotation instead. Current tuning values are listed below.

constants for yaduf-fahag:
BUDGETS = {
    "kelix": 528,
    "briwyn": 734,
}

Ticket for Wednesday's sync: our dependency pinning policy on the Mossgate services is half-enforced. Some teams pin exact versions, others float minors, and the Pebblework resolver happily mixes both. Proposal: exact pins everywhere, refreshed weekly by bot. Flag objections before Friday. The reference build that passed under full pinning is noted by the token below.

build token for yahig-kaguf: htk3_c19

## Releases

FactoryFox ships a tagged release every other Thursday. Tags are signed, and CI refuses unsigned builds, so don't try to sneak one past it. To verify a tarball locally, import our public release key and run the verify script in `tools/`. The current release key is below.

deploy key for kagup-bawig: bky9_ZMq28eTw9